Force India's new livery breaks cover

– Force India's all-new matte pink livery has broken cover ahead of this weekend's season-opening Australian Grand Prix in Melbourne.Sergio Pérez and Esteban Ocon completed pre-season testing at the Circuit de Barcelona-Catalunya in a predominantly silver VJM10, an evolution of the team's 2016 livery. However, it was announced earlier this month that Force India would switch to a pink scheme this year, following a sponsorship agreement with BWT, a European water technology firm.Force India released a render of the revised livery, which was seen in reality for the first time at Albert Park on Thursday, as the outfit presented its new car for mandatory scrutineering checks.Pérez and...
